caliban335 said: How has the Danelectro Hearsay worked out for you? I've been thinking of getting one of the baritone Innuendos.
Mine's an Innuendo, not a Hearsay. The main difference between the two is upgraded hardware and a graphite nut on the Innuendo, and more efx (Hearsay only has distortion). I really like it. It plays like your basic Strat. The onboard efx are OK. The distortion and the chorus are kind of cheesy (I never use them), but the tremolo and slap-reverb are pretty darn good! Lots of bang-for-the-buck with that guitar!
